Output 691ed530e99fc684c9e94c03fb288e67a12f5751e48250ca5b3236a133a0f99e:59

value
224817
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ddd7f401e900dea59011163e43357712ce73bdbe OP_EQUAL
address
3Mv1xdHikDUQQt9j53zrRDHnmXVCjCx3W4
transaction
691ed530e99fc684c9e94c03fb288e67a12f5751e48250ca5b3236a133a0f99e
spent
true